Does Benadryl make cats drowsy?
Benadryl can cause sleepiness, dry mouth, or urinary retention and potentially cause some gastrointestinal upset, such as diarrhea and/or vomiting. 1 In cats, it may also cause the opposite of what it is used for.

Why is my cat foaming at the mouth after taking Benadryl?
This doesn’t mean the medicine is harming him. Cats may foam at the mouth just because they don’t like the taste of something. If you place the medication on the back third of his tongue, he is less likely to taste it and won’t foam at the mouth.

How much Benadryl can you give a cat?
As far as how much medicine you should give to your cat, most vets recommend 1 mg of active ingredient per pound of weight. An average sized cat would most likely take a half of pill, which generally contain 25 mg of the active ingredient. Liquid Benadryl can be adjusted accordingly.
Is it safe for cats to take Benadryl?
Benadryl is usually extremely safe, but if too much is given to your cat, it can cause lethargy or excitement. Occasionally, a cat may also develop dry mouth, have respiratory depression, seizures, go into a coma, or even die if a large enough amount is administered.
What does Benadryl do to a cat?
To Use or Not to Use. Benadryl also can cause excitability in cats, dry mouth and loss of appetite, according to PetMD. It should not be used if your cat is pregnant or if he has heart, thyroid or prostate problems. While Benadryl is safe and effective for most cats, consult your vet to decide if it is the right way to treat your cat’s allergies.
